James Marter, a self-described conservative, is running for the Republican nomination in the 14th Congressional District of Illinois in 2020. Marter won the Republican Primary in 2024 against Charlie Kim by a wide margin. His campaign platform includes anti-abortion, pro-family, and in favor of Second Amendment rights. He also supports an "America-first" approach to foreign policy. Gary Vician, a retired science teacher and former Naperville Township Supervisor, is also running for Congress, focusing on limiting career politicians with term limits, supporting small Illinois farms and businesses, and defending the Second Amendment. Both candidates believe the United States should stop outsourcing factory jobs and other production methods.
